WebA food web is a combination of all the food chains found in an ecosystem. It begins with the producers, or plants that use sunlight, carbon dioxide, and water to make the sugar glucose. The animals that eat plants (herbivores) are known as the primary consumers. The animals that eat the herbivores (carnivores) are known as secondary consumers. For example, grass in a forest clearing produces its own food through photosynthesis. A rabbit eats the grass. A fox eats the rabbit. When the fox dies, decomposers such as worms and mushrooms break down its body, returning it to the soil where it provides nutrients for plants like grass. WebMar 21, 2016 · For example, grass produces its food from sunlight, an impala eats the grass, then the impala is later eaten by a cheetah. Grassland Food Chain A food chain … WebFood Chains on Land. Nectar (flowers) – butterflies – small birds – foxes. Dandelions – snail – frog – bird – fox. Dead plants – centipede – robin – raccoon. Decayed plants – worms – birds – eagles. Fruits – tapir – jaguar. Fruits – monkeys – monkey-eating eagle. Grass – antelope – tiger – vulture.
